    Uttarakhand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ami ushered in Republic Day celebrations with warm wishes to all residents, describing the national holiday as a magnificent celebration of the Constitution’s birth. Released on January 25 from New Delhi, his address bowed to the sacrifices of freedom warriors, Constitution architects, and those who fought for statehood.

    This pivotal day, Dhami noted, reignites the zeal to realize patriots’ visions and recommit to constitutional values. Citizens must champion justice, freedom, equality, and brotherhood, the four pillars of Indian democracy, in every endeavor.

    Aligning with PM Modi’s 2047 developed nation goal, Uttarakhand’s administration is laser-focused on excellence. The PM’s endorsement of this era as the state’s golden decade has sparked unprecedented enthusiasm. Welfare drives like door-to-door governance have benefited lakhs, ensuring schemes touch the last mile.

    Trailblazing with the Uniform Civil Code, the state safeguards its divine heritage through superior yatra management, expanded winter pilgrimages, and temple development projects boosting religious tourism and economy. Industrial policies prioritize jobs and exports, clinching NITI Aayog’s top spot for small states.

    Recruiting over 27,000 into public service recently, the government tackles vacancies head-on. Bold reforms include India’s toughest exam malpractice law, anti-conversion statutes, massive anti-encroachment drives reclaiming vast lands, and relentless anti-corruption campaigns with swift land dispute resolutions.

    Elevating ‘Nari Shakti,’ 30% reservation in jobs reflects commitment to women. Dhami urged active participation in building a progressive Uttarakhand within the broader ‘Ek Bharat, Shreshtha Bharat’ and Atmanirbhar Bharat frameworks, painting an optimistic future.
